Compare Atascocita to Plano

This post compares Atascocita, Texas to Plano, Texas across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Atascocita (CDP) Plano (city)
Population 75,114 281,566
Income (median) $58,628 $61,810
Home Value (median) $174,800 $271,300
White 67% 67%
Black 19% 8%
Asian 3% 19%
With Kids 47% 37%
Age (median) 33 38
Rentals 19% 39%

Questions and Answers:

Q: Which is more populated, Atascocita or Plano?
A: Atascocita has a much smaller population count than Plano: 75114 compared with 281566 total people.

Q: Do incomes tend to be higher in Atascocita or in Plano?
A: Incomes are on average similar in Atascocita.

Q: Are homes more expensive in Atascocita or Plano?
A: Homes tend to be less expensive in Atascocita.

Q: Which has a higher percentage of housing rental units?
A: Plano does. The percentage of rentals differs quite a bit: 19% for Atascocita versus 39% for Plano.
